Specifications

Product Category CPLD - Complex Programmable Logic Devices Mounting Style SMD/SMT
Operating Supply Voltage 3.3 V Number of Macrocells 512
Number of I/Os 172 I/O Supply Voltage - Max 3.6 V
Supply Voltage - Min 3 V Minimum Operating Temperature - 40 C
Maximum Operating Temperature + 85 C Maximum Operating Frequency 116.3 MHz
Propagation Delay - Max 7.5 ns Memory Type EEPROM
Moisture Sensitive Yes Number of Gates 10000
Number of Logic Array Blocks - LABs 32 Product Type CPLD - Complex Programmable Logic Devices
Factory Pack Quantity 24 Subcategory Programmable Logic ICs
Tradename MAX 3000A Part # Aliases 970392
Unit Weight 0.222226 oz Package/Case PQFP-208

7.Q: What are the recommended operating conditions for the EPM3512AQI208-10N?

A: It operates at 3.3 V nominal supply voltage (3.0 V min to 3.6 V max) within an industrial temperature range (-40°C to 85°C).

8.Q: What package is the EPM3512AQI208-10N available in?

A: It is packaged in a 208-terminal Plastic Quad Flat Pack (PQFP-208) with a 28x28 mm body and 0.5 mm terminal pitch.
